In what way does a medium of exchange differ from a barter system?
iris [78.8K]
The primary difference between barter and currency systems is that a currency system uses an agreed-upon form of paper or coin money as an exchange system rather than directly trading goods and services through bartering.

5. What was one significant policy goal pursued by Ronald Reagan? (point)
Dafna11 [192]
The four pillars of the policies were to: Reduce marginal tax rates on income from labor and capital. Reduce regulation. Tighten the money supply to reduce inflation.

So basically it’s “decrease the role of the government in people’s lives”
